I believe today was the first embarkation after Liberty's transatlantic. There are Coast Guard inspections, immigration delays because every crew member must be processed, US Public Health inspections, etc. A delay is typical after a TA.

We were also on the T/A bringing Liberty back to its home port and we got off about a 1/2 hour late but cleared through customs in a breeze. The big hold-up was at the airport where it took an hour to get through security....they told us it was the same every weekend when 5 or 6 ships come in at the same time. Allow yourself extra time if taking a late morning or early afternoon flight out of Ft. Lauderdale.

I just received the following email about our cruise:

 

We are contacting you with important information regarding your upcoming sailing on the Liberty of the Seas on November 28, out of Fort Lauderdale. Due to recent government budget reductions, U.S. Customs and Border Protection staffing has been affected, creating a longer immigration processing time for departing guests, and the ship has experienced a later clearance time for arriving guests. Therefore, please do not arrive at the cruise terminal prior to 12:00 p.m. We appreciate your understanding and cooperation, and look forward to welcoming you onboard.
